Background: Many physicians feel uncomfortable caring for patients with intellectual and developmental disabilities (IDD). While some residency training programs include lecture content on IDD, few provide structured experiences with individuals with IDD. One strategy for improving comfort is "contact theory:" increasing interactions with "dissimilar" people can lead to decreased negative attitudes toward that population. Objective: Evaluate the impact of an interactive session on resident physicians' comfort with adults with IDD. Methods: Small groups of resident physicians and artists with IDD collaborated on art projects during the noon conference. A prospective pre-post-intervention survey, including the validated Interaction with Disabled Persons Scale (IDP), evaluated residents' comfort with patients with IDD before and after the session. Results: 53 residents completed both pre- and post-conference surveys. Mean IDP scores decreased from 78.7 (10.9) to 75.8 (9.5; p < 0.01), indicating decreasing discomfort. The mean level of comfort interacting with individuals with IDD increased from uncomfortable 3.6 (1.2), before the intervention, to comfortable 4.4 (1.2) after the intervention (p = <0.01). The mean level of comfort treating individuals with IDD increased from uncomfortable 3.5 (1.1) to comfortable 4.1 (1.3) after the intervention (p < 0.01). Discussion: Providing resident physicians with real-life connections with people with IDD was associated with increased comfort. If statistically significant improvements occurred after one session, future studies should evaluate if additional experiences with people with IDD could have more substantial, lasting impacts on future doctors' comfort with and willingness to care for patients with IDD.

Although gender differences in the prevalence of substance use disorders (SUD) have been well-characterized, little is known about when gender differences emerge along the continuum of substance use. Understanding the contribution of gender to risk at key transition points across this continuum is needed to identify potential mechanisms underlying gender differences and to inform improved gender-responsive interventions. To characterize gender differences in the progression of cannabis, cocaine, and heroin use, the current study used data from the United States-based 2015-2019 National Survey on Drug Use and Health to quantify gender differences in: (1) perceived access to drugs, (2) lifetime drug use among individuals with at least some access, and (3) past-year SUD among those who had ever used each drug. Logistic regressions were conducted for each drug to examine gender differences across all three stages, controlling for sociodemographic factors and survey year. Compared to women, men had higher odds of reporting access to and lifetime use of all three drug types. Men also had higher odds of past-year cannabis and cocaine use disorders compared to women. Results suggest gender differences emerge in the earliest stage of drug use (access) and may accumulate across the stages of use. The magnitude of gender differences varied across stages, with the largest differences observed for odds of drug initiation among those with perceived access to each drug. Longitudinal data will be needed to confirm these findings and to provide insight into potential contributors to gender-specific risk and intervention targets across the continuum of drug use severity.

Rabbit hemorrhagic disease virus 2 (RHDV2) is a fatal, highly contagious pathogen that infects wild and domestic lagomorphs (rabbits and hares). RHDV2 is an important cause of disease in pet and companion rabbits, has resulted in economic losses for the commercial rabbit industry, and has caused declines of wild lagomorph populations. It is essential for domestic rabbit owners to engage in appropriate actions (e.g., using effective disinfectants, creating secure barriers between domestic and wild rabbits) to protect the health and welfare of their rabbits and reduce the risk of human-mediated spread of RHDV2. Thus, we investigated rabbit owners' stated willingness to engage in nine commonly recommended biosecurity practices and their support for seven potential government-implemented management actions. We administered an online survey to 1790 rabbit owners in the United States between April and August 2021. Respondents were likely to engage in all biosecurity measures and were supportive of most management actions that could be implemented by government agencies. Respondents' willingness to engage in and support biosecurity measures was positively correlated with their perceptions of the importance of biosecurity, risk perceptions pertaining to the impact of RHDV2 on lagomorphs and rabbit-related industries, knowledge of RHDV2, and trust in government to manage RHDV2. Respondents' motivations for owning rabbits, husbandry behaviors, and demographic characteristics also influenced their willingness to engage in or support biosecurity measures. Engaging domestic rabbit owners in collaborative biosecurity measures is critical for protecting domestic rabbit health and preventing potential spillover between domestic and free-roaming lagomorphs, as there are still many uncertainties about how RHDV2 is spreading across the United States and the world. Implementing outreach strategies that communicate the importance and effectiveness of biosecurity practices in protecting rabbit welfare, rabbit-related activities, and wild lagomorph populations may increase the likelihood of rabbit owners adopting biosecurity measures.

NK effector functions can be triggered by inflammatory cytokines and engagement of activating receptors. NK cell production of IFN-γ, an important immunoregulatory cytokine, exhibits activation-specific IFN-γ regulation. Resting murine NK cells exhibit activation-specific metabolic requirements for IFN-γ production, which are reversed for activating receptor-mediated stimulation following IL-15 priming. Although both cytokine and activating receptor stimulation leads to similar IFN-γ protein production, only cytokine stimulation upregulates Ifng transcript, suggesting that protein production is translationally regulated after receptor stimulation. Based on these differences in IFN-γ regulation, we hypothesized that ex vivo IL-15 priming of murine NK cells allows a switch to IFN-γ transcription upon activating receptor engagement. Transcriptional analysis of primed NK cells compared with naive cells or cells cultured with low-dose IL-15 demonstrated that primed cells strongly upregulated Ifng transcript following activating receptor stimulation. This was not due to chromatin accessibility changes in the Ifng locus or changes in ITAM signaling, but was associated with a distinct transcriptional signature induced by ITAM stimulation of primed compared with naive NK cells. Transcriptional analyses identified a common signature of c-Myc (Myc) targets associated with Ifng transcription. Although Myc marked NK cells capable of Ifng transcription, Myc itself was not required for Ifng transcription using a genetic model of Myc deletion. This work highlights altered regulatory networks in IL-15-primed cells, resulting in distinct gene expression patterns and IFN-γ regulation in response to activating receptor stimulation.

OBJECTIVE: We aimed to compare the prescribing patterns of preventive medications between pediatric and adult neurologists for young adults with migraine. BACKGROUND: Although preventive medications are effective for adults with migraine, studies in children have failed to demonstrate similar efficacy. As a result, lifestyle modifications and non-pharmacological interventions are often emphasized in children. It is not known whether young adults are prescribed preventive medications at different rates according to whether they are cared for by an adult or pediatric neurologist. METHODS: We performed a multicenter retrospective cohort analysis of patients with migraine aged 18-25 years who were seen by a pediatric or adult neurologist at Mass General Brigham Hospital between 2017 and 2021. The primary outcome was whether the patient received a prescription for any preventive medication during the study period. RESULTS: Among the 767 included patients, 290 (37.8%) were seen by a pediatric neurologist. Preventive medications were prescribed for 131/290 (45.2%; 95% confidence interval [CI]: 39.5%, 51.0%) patients seen by a pediatric neurologist and 206/477 (43.2%; 95% CI: 39.0%, 47.7%) patients seen by an adult neurologist (p = 0.591). In the mixed effects logistic regression model, clinician specialty was not associated with preventive medication use (adjusted odds ratio [AOR] 1.20, 95% CI: 0.62, 2.31). Female sex (AOR 1.69, 95% CI: 1.07, 2.66) and number of visits during the study period (AOR 1.64, 95% CI: 1.49, 1.80) were associated with receiving preventive medication. CONCLUSION: Approximately two fifths of young adults with migraine were prescribed preventive medications, and this proportion did not differ according to clinician specialty. Although these findings suggest that pediatric and adult neurologists provide comparable care, both specialties may be underusing preventive medications in this patient population.

In the United States, the discovery and spread of white-nose syndrome (WNS) has drastically changed how bats and caves are managed. The U.S. National Park Service has been instrumental in the national response to WNS, as it manages extensive cave resources and has a close relationship with the public. However, managers lack information on visitor support for disease prevention measures designed to slow the spread of WNS and minimize human disturbance of vulnerable bat populations. This study utilized the Theory of Planned Behavior to determine how visitor attitudes, subjective norms, and perceived behavioral controls influenced their behavior regarding WNS preventive actions, including participation in educational programming on bats, wearing clothes or shoes in caves that have not been contaminated with the fungus that causes WNS, walking over decontamination mats, and complying with cave closures. During summer of 2019, data were collected using an on-site survey of 1365 visitors to eight U.S. national park units: Oregon Caves, Lava Beds, Carlsbad Caverns, El Malpais, Wind Cave, Jewel Cave, Mammoth Cave, and Cumberland Gap. Visitors were willing to participate in all preventative actions addressed in the survey (77.7%-96.7%). Visitors expressed that engaging in these actions was very desirable (36.0%-65.6%), and their decision to engage in these actions was most strongly influenced by park staff (39.2%-68.8%) or signage (35.5%-61.9%). Attitudes and subjective norms were positive predictors of behavioral intentions for all measures. Perceived behavioral control was not a direct predictor for behavioral intent, but its interaction with attitudes and subjective norms had a moderating influence on intention to comply with multiple WNS preventive actions. With the continued spread of WNS and emergence of other threats to bats, understanding visitor behavioral intent and underlying factors will facilitate successful implementation of preventive actions that are publicly supported and promote conservation of bat populations in U.S. national parks.

BACKGROUND: Care for pediatric patients with headache often occurs in high-cost settings such as emergency departments (EDs) and inpatient settings. Outpatient infusion centers have the potential to reduce care costs for pediatric headache management. METHODS: In this quality improvement study, we describe our experience in creating the capacity to support an integrated outpatient pediatric headache infusion care model through an infusion center. We compare costs of receiving headache treatment in this model with those in the emergency and inpatient settings. Because dihydroergotamine (DHE) is a costly infusion, encounters at which DHE was administered were analyzed separately. We track the number of ED visits and inpatient admissions for headache using run charts. As a balancing measure, we compare treatment efficacy between the infusion care model and the inpatient setting. RESULTS: The mean percentage increase in cost of receiving headache treatment in the inpatient setting with DHE was 61% (confidence interval [CI]: 30-99%), and that without DHE was 582% (CI: 299-1068%) compared with receiving equivalent treatments in the infusion center. The mean percentage increase in cost of receiving headache treatment in the ED was 30% (CI: -15 to 100%) compared with equivalent treatment in the infusion center. After the intervention, ED visits and inpatient admissions for headache decreased. The mean change in head pain was similar across care settings. CONCLUSIONS: Our findings demonstrate that developing an integrated ambulatory care model with infusion capacity for refractory pediatric headache is feasible, and our early outcomes suggest this may have a favorable impact on the overall value of care for this population.

Rabbit hemorrhagic disease virus 2 (RHDV2) is a highly contagious pathogen that infects wild and domestic rabbits and hares (lagomorphs). Globally, RHDV2 has resulted in substantial economic losses for commercial rabbit trade and caused wild lagomorph population declines. Previous research on RHDV2 suggests that human-mediated movement of rabbits may contribute to the spread of RHDV2. We conducted the first survey of individuals who own or interact with domestic rabbits to identify their rabbit husbandry behaviors and knowledge of, and concerns about, RHDV2. In 2021, we surveyed 1807 rabbit owners, breeders, and rescue staff in the USA. Respondents had a high level of knowledge about RHDV2. Respondents believed RHDV2 posed a high risk to rabbit-related activities and were concerned about its economic and ecological impacts. Nearly half of respondents always kept their rabbits indoors, but 10.7% of respondents allowed their rabbits outside frequently on properties used by wild lagomorphs. Respondents with five rabbits or less were generally willing to vaccinate their rabbits, but respondents with larger herds argued that vaccines were cost prohibitive. Given respondents' concerns about RHDV2, communication about disease prevention should highlight the adverse ecological and economic consequences of RHDV2.

In this study 28 younger and older observers discriminated the global shapes of objects that were defined by differences in texture. The judged stimulus patterns were 3-point micropattern textures. On any given trial, a texture-defined shape (either a vertically- or horizontally-oriented rectangle) was presented; the observers' task was to discriminate between the two rectangles. The task difficulty was manipulated by varying the deviation from colinearity of each of the individual 3-point texture elements between figure and background (the larger the difference in deviation between figure and ground, the higher the discrimination performance). The results revealed a substantial effect of age. In order for the older observers to reliably discriminate the shape of the target rectangle (with a d' value of 1.5), they needed differences from colinearity that were 54.4 percent larger than those required for the younger observers. While older adults can utilize differences in texture to perceive global shape, their ability is nevertheless significantly impaired.

BACKGROUND: Since the management of chronic pain has become even more challenging secondary to the occurrence of SARS-CoV-2 outbreaks, we developed an exhaustive narrative review of the scientific literature, providing practical advices regarding the management of chronic pain in patients with suspected, presumed, or confirmed SARS-CoV-2 infection. We focused particularly on interventional procedures, where physicians are in closer contact with patients. METHODS: Narrative Review of the most relevant articles published between June and December of 2020 that focused on the treatment of chronic pain in COVID-19 patients. RESULTS: Careful triage of patients is mandatory in order to avoid overcrowding of hospital spaces. Telemedicine could represent a promising tool to replace in-person visits and as a screening tool prior to admitting patients to hospitals. Opioid medications can affect the immune response, and therefore, care should be taken prior to initiating new treatments and increasing dosages. Epidural steroids should be avoided or limited to the lowest effective dose. Non urgent interventional procedures such as spinal cord stimulation and intrathecal pumps should be postponed. The use of personal protective equipment and disinfectants represent an important component of the strategy to prevent viral spread to operators and cross-infection between patients due to the SARS-CoV-2 outbreaks.

Migraine headache is a common cause of pain and disability in children and adolescents and is a major contributor to frequently missed school days and limitations in activities. Of children and adolescents with migraine headache, approximately one-third have migraine with aura (MA). MA is often considered to be similar to migraine without aura (MO), and thus, many studies do not stratify patients based on the presence of aura. Because of this, treatment recommendations are often analogous between MA and MO, with a few notable exceptions. The purpose of this review is to highlight the current evidence demonstrating the unique pathophysiology, clinical characteristics, differential diagnosis, co-morbidities, and treatment recommendations and responses for pediatric MA.

Two experiments evaluated the importance of temporal integration for the perception and discrimination of solid object shape. In Experiment 1, observers anorthoscopically viewed moving or stationary cast shadows of naturally shaped solid objects (bell peppers, Capsicum annuum) through narrow (4-mm wide) slits. At any given moment, observers could only see a very small portion of the overall object shape (generally less than 10%). The results showed that the observers' discrimination performance for the moving cast shadows was much higher than that obtained for the stationary shadows, demonstrating the ability to temporally integrate the piecemeal momentary information about shape that was available through the narrow apertures. In a second experiment, estimates of the strength of the observers' impressions of solid shapes rotating in depth were obtained as well as discrimination accuracies; perceptions of the original moving condition were compared with a new condition where the frames of the apparent motion sequences depicting solid objects in continuous motion (behind the slits) were randomly scrambled. The observers perceived the anorthoscopic displays as depicting solid objects rotating in depth, but only in the continuous motion condition. Interestingly, the discrimination performance in the scrambled condition remained relatively high-observers were still able to integrate information across the multiple scrambled frames in order to produce discrimination performance that was significantly higher than that obtained in the stationary shadow condition. This study was the first to thoroughly evaluate whether and to what extent human observers can effectively discriminate and perceive solid object shape anorthoscopically.

The ability of 32 younger (ages ranged from 19 to 32 years) and older adults (ages ranged from 65 to 83 years) to visually perceive outdoor distances was evaluated; we used the method of equal-appearing intervals. On any given trial, the observers adjusted five distance intervals in depth so that they all appeared equivalent in magnitude (and equal to a standard initial egocentric distance of 6 m). The judgments of approximately two thirds of the younger and older observers exhibited varying degrees of perceptual compression, while those of the remaining one third were essentially accurate. Unlike a number of previous studies that evaluated the perception of shorter distances, no significant effects of age were obtained in the current experiment. In particular, there were no significant effects of age upon either accuracy or precision. The ability of human observers to evaluate large-scale distances outdoors is well maintained with increasing age.
